In a noble interior, with walls decorated with floral motifs on one side and a kind of curtain that stretches several meters along the floor, a young woman in a doll-like pose shows off her black dress. Following the slope of the green fabric, the tulle of the dress becomes visible, meeting the vertical white tulle. The shine of the green and black fabrics becomes even more attractive, creating at the same time a materiality and a visuality that inspires the desire to touch.

Mario Testino

b. 1954, Lima, Peru | Lives and works in London, England.

Famous for his celebrity portraits and his relationship with fashion photography, Mario Testino is one of the most prominent photographers in the world. Born in Lima (Peru), Testino moved to London in 1976, where he began his career and where he still lives today. His images have been exhibited in important institutions such as The National Portrait Gallery (London), Museo Thyssen-Bornemisza (Madrid), Today Art Museum Beijing, Shanghai Art Museum, Museum of Fine Arts (Boston) and Seoul Arts Center.

Passionate about fashion since childhood, Testino studied law, economics and international relations, but it was only after moving to London that he began to get involved with photography and its relationship with fashion. The photographer, who began producing portfolios for women seeking to become models, is now the official photographer of the British royal family and his images can be seen in important fashion magazines. In addition to appearing in magazines, his photos have been published in twelve books, including “MaRio de Janeiro Testino”, “Kate Moss by Mario Testino”, “Private View” and “In Your Face”.

Mario Testino’s style of capturing exuberant moments has become legendary. The photographer has made light his main tool for exploring faces and bodies. In his images, men and women are always confident, comfortable and in love. As Testino says: “My images are my eyes... I photograph what I see and what I want to see.”
